Spamworldpro Mini Shell
Spamworldpro


Server : Apache
System : Linux server2.corals.io 4.18.0-348.2.1.el8_5.x86_64 #1 SMP Mon Nov 15 09:17:08 EST 2021 x86_64
User : corals ( 1002)
PHP Version : 7.4.33
Disable Function : exec,passthru,shell_exec,system
Directory :  /home/corals/old/vendor/magento/module-media-gallery-ui/view/adminhtml/web/css/source/

Upload File :
current_dir [ Writeable ] document_root [ Writeable ]

 

Current File : /home/corals/old/vendor/magento/module-media-gallery-ui/view/adminhtml/web/css/source/_module.less
/**
 * Copyright © Magento, Inc. All rights reserved.
 * See COPYING.txt for license details.
 */

//
//  Variables
//  _____________________________________________

@color-folders-background: #a6a6a6;
@color-folders-background-selected: #cdecf6;
@color-folders-border: #7185f5;
@color-masonry-overlay: #d9631c;
@color-masonry-grey: #9e9e9e;
@color-masonry-white: #e1e1e1;
@color-masonry-steelblue: #4682b4;
@color-media-gallery-buttons-background: #e3e3e3;
@color-media-gallery-buttons-border: #adadad;
@color-media-gallery-buttons-text: #514943;
@color-media-gallery-checkbox-background: #eee;
@color-media-gallery-scrollbar-background: #fff;
& when (@media-common = true) {

    .media-gallery-delete-image-action,
    .delete-folder-confirmation-popup {

        .modal-content {
            word-wrap: anywhere;
        }
    }

    .media-gallery-asset-ui-select-filter,
    .edit-image-details {

        .admin__action-multiselect-crumb {
            max-width: 70%;
            overflow: hidden;
            text-overflow: ellipsis;
        }

        .admin__action-multiselect-label > span {
            display: block;
            margin-top: -2px;
            max-height: 18px;
            max-width: 70%;
            overflow: hidden;
            padding-left: 23px;
            position: absolute;
            text-overflow: ellipsis;
        }
    }

    .media-gallery-asset-ui-select-filter,
    .edit-image-details {
        .admin__action-multiselect-item-path {
            float: right;
            max-height: 70px;
            max-width: 70px;
        }

        .admin__action-multiselect-label {
            display: inline-block;
            width: 100%;
        }
    }

    .page-actions-buttons > button.no-display {
        display: none;
    }

    .page-actions-buttons > button.media-gallery-actions-buttons,
    .page-actions .page-actions-buttons > button.media-gallery-actions-buttons:focus,
    .page-actions-buttons > button.media-gallery-actions-buttons:hover {
        background-color: @color-media-gallery-buttons-background;
        border-color: @color-media-gallery-buttons-border;
        color: @color-media-gallery-buttons-text;
    }

    .mediagallery-massaction-checkbox {
        background-color: @color-media-gallery-checkbox-background;
        border-radius: 4px;
        height: 40px;
        input[type='checkbox'] {
            margin-left: 10px;
            margin-top: 11px;
        }
        margin-left: 15px;
        margin-top: 10px;
        position: absolute;
        width: 40px;
        z-index: 10;
    }

    .mediagallery-massaction-items-count {
        display: inline-block;
        margin-left: -15px;
        padding-right: 20px;
    }

    .media-gallery-container {

        .action-disabled {
            opacity: .5;
        }
        .masonry-image-grid .no-data-message-container,
        .masonry-image-grid .error-message-container {
            left: 50%;
            margin-right: -50%;
            position: sticky;
            top: 50%;
        }

        .admin__action-dropdown-wrap._active .admin__action-dropdown-text::after {
            margin-right: 6px;
        }

        .admin__data-grid-action-bookmarks .admin__action-dropdown-menu {
            left: auto;
            right: 0;
        }

        .page-main-actions {
            .page-actions {
                .media-gallery-add-selected {
                    order: unset;
                }
            }

            & > .page-actions {
                & > button.no-display {
                    display: none;
                }
            }
        }
        .jstree-default .jstree-hovered {
            background: @color-folders-background;
            border-color: @color-folders-border;
            border-radius: 6px;
            padding-top: 6px;
        }

        .jstree-default .jstree-leaf a .jstree-icon {
            background-position: -52px -14px;
        }

        .jstree-default a .jstree-icon {
            background-position: -52px -14px;
        }

        .jstree-default > .jstree-no-dots .jstree-open > .jstree-ocl {
            background-position: -12px 7px;
        }

        .jstree-default > .jstree-no-dots .jstree-closed > .jstree-ocl {
            background-position: 8px 10px;
        }

        .jstree-default .jstree-no-dots .jstree-open > a > i {
            background-position: -52px -38px;
            height: 20px;
            width: 29px;
        }

        .jstree a > i {
            float: left;
            height: 22px;
            margin-top: -3px;
            width: 20px;
        }

        .jstree-default .jstree-no-dots .jstree-leaf > i {
            background-image: none;
        }

        .jstree-default i {
            background-image: url("@{baseDir}Magento_MediaGalleryUi/images/d.png");
        }

        .jstree a {
            height: 30px;
            margin: 1px;
            padding-left: 6px;
            padding-right: 10px;
            padding-top: 6px;
            width: max-content;
        }

        .jstree-default .jstree-clicked {
            background: @color-folders-background-selected;
            border: .14em solid @color-folders-border;
            border-radius: 6px;
            padding-top: 6px;
        }

        .masonry-image-overlay {
            background-color: @color-masonry-overlay;
            float: right;
            font-size: 11px;
            margin-left: 120px;
            margin-top: 170px;
            padding: .3rem;
            pointer-events: none;
            position: relative;
        }

        .media-gallery-image-details {
            float: left;
            list-style: none;
            margin-bottom: 0;
            position: absolute;
            width: 89%;

            .name {
                -webkit-box-orient: vertical;
                -webkit-line-clamp: 2;
                display: -webkit-box;
                font-size: 15px;
                font-weight: bold;
                line-height: 20px;
                max-height: 50px;
                overflow: hidden;
                padding-bottom: 2px;
                text-overflow: ellipsis;
                white-space: pre-line;
                word-wrap: anywhere;
                word-wrap: break-word;
                @media screen and (-ms-high-contrast: active), (-ms-high-contrast: none) {
                    white-space: nowrap;
                }
            }

            .type {
                display: inline-block;
                font-size: 12px;
                padding-bottom: 5px;
            }

            .dimensions {
                display: inline-block;
            }

            .source {
                display: inline-block;
            }
        }

        .media-gallery-image-actions {
            float: right;
            position: absolute;
            right: 0;
            width: 10%;

            .action-select-wrap {
                cursor: pointer;
            }

            .three-dots {
                &:before {
                    content: url("@{baseDir}Magento_MediaGalleryUi/images/3-dots.png");
                    cursor: pointer;
                }
            }
        }

        .media-gallery-image {
            height: 200px;
            margin: 0 auto;
            position: relative;
            text-align: center;
            width: 200px;
        }

        .masonry-image-description {
            background-color: @color-white;
            min-height: 90px;
            padding-top: 10px;
            position: relative;
        }

        .masonry-image-column {
            background-color: @color-masonry-white;
            width: 200px;
        }

        .media-directory-container {
            &::-webkit-scrollbar {
                background-color: @color-media-gallery-scrollbar-background;
            }
            &::-webkit-scrollbar-thumb {
                background-color: @color-masonry-grey;
            }
            float: left;
            max-width: 50%;
            overflow-x: scroll;
            overflow-y: hidden;
            padding-right: 40px;
            scrollbar-color: @color-masonry-grey @color-media-gallery-scrollbar-background;
        }

        .media-gallery-image-block {
            cursor: pointer;
            height: 200px;
            margin: 0 auto;
            position: relative;

            &.selected {
                border: 5px solid @color-masonry-steelblue;
            }
        }

        .media-gallery-image {
            img {
                bottom: 0;
                height: auto;
                left: 0;
                margin: auto;
                max-height: 100%;
                max-width: 100%;
                padding: 5px;
                position: absolute;
                right: 0;
                top: 0;
                width: auto;
            }

            .action-menu {
                bottom: 0;
                float: right;
                left: auto;
                top: auto;
                z-index: 100;
            }
        }

        .media-gallery-source-icon {
            margin-bottom: -6px;
            width: 29px;
        }

        .masonry-image-grid {
            align-items: first baseline;
            display: grid;
            grid-template-columns: repeat(auto-fill, 210px);
            justify-content: end;
            margin: 10px 0;
            position: relative;
        }

        .admin__data-grid-filters .admin__form-field {
            .action-select-wrap {
                .action-menu {
                    width: 110%;
                }
                .admin__action-multiselect-search-label {
                    right: 1.5rem;
                }
            }

            .action-close {
                padding: 0;
                &:before {
                    font-size: 6px;
                }
            }
        }
    }

    .media-gallery-image-details-modal,
    .media-gallery-edit-image-details-modal {

        .admin__action-multiselect-crumb {
            .action-close {
                padding: 0;

                &:before {
                    font-size: .5em;
                }
            }
        }

        .edit-image-details {
            padding: 50px;
        }

        .path-display {
            margin-top: 8px;
        }

        .page-action-buttons {
            float: right;
        }

        .image-type {
            .media-gallery-source-icon {
                margin-bottom: -6px;
                width: 29px;
            }

            .type {
                color: @color-very-dark-gray;
            }
        }

        .image-details {
            .lib-vendor-prefix-display();

            .image-details-image {
                img {
                    max-height: 650px;
                }
            }

            .image-details-sidebar {
                .lib-vendor-prefix-flex-grow(1);
                margin-top: 0;
                padding-left: 40px;

                .image-details-section {
                    margin-bottom: 40px;
                    max-width: 400px;
                    min-width: 290px;
                    word-wrap: anywhere;
                    .lib-clearfix();
                }

                h3.image-title {
                    font-weight: bold;
                    line-height: 1.5;
                }

                .attributes {
                    .attribute {
                        &:not(:last-child) {
                            margin-bottom: 20px;
                            padding-bottom: 20px;
                        }

                        & > * {
                            float: left;
                            margin-left: -1px;
                            width: 50%;
                        }

                        .value {
                            display: inline;
                            float: right;
                            margin-left: 1px;
                        }

                        .title {
                            color: @color-very-dark-gray;
                        }
                    }
                }

                .tags {
                    .tags-list {
                        margin-bottom: 10px;

                        .show-more-item {
                            display: none;
                        }

                        &.show-all-tags {
                            margin-bottom: 0;

                            .show-more-item {
                                display: inline;
                            }

                            & + .show-more-link-container {
                                display: none;
                            }
                        }
                    }
                }
            }
        }
    }
    .masonry-image-sortby {
        display: inline-block;
    }

    .masonry-results-number {
        display: inline-block;
        margin-right: 1.4rem;
    }
}

.media-width(@extremum, @break) when (@extremum = 'max') and (@break = @screen__m) {
    .media-gallery-image-details-modal {
        .image-details {
            display: block;

            .image-details-sidebar {
                margin-top: 20px;
                padding-left: 0;
            }

            .image-details-image img {
                max-height: 450px;
            }
        }
    }
}

Spamworldpro Mini